Standard Chartered Expands Institutional Crypto Trading to UAE
Standard Chartered has extended its institutional Bitcoin and Ether spot trading to the United Arab Emirates. This expansion is part of the bank's digital asset strategy, which includes custody, trading, and tokenization services.
The service operates through Standard Chartered DIFC, the bank's arm in the Dubai International Financial Center (DIFC), which is regulated by the Dubai Financial Services Authority (DFSA).
This offering complements the bank's existing digital asset custody and stablecoin services. Trades are deliverable, meaning clients take possession of the underlying Bitcoin and Ether at settlement.
Standard Chartered first introduced institutional Bitcoin and Ether spot trading through its UK branch in July 2025, becoming the first Global Systemically Important Bank (G-SIB) to offer deliverable spot crypto trading to institutional clients.
